             Would Methos have killed Cassandra if he could get away with it 
              (i.e. without Duncan finding out)? Here's a script excerpt from 
              the scene in "Horseman" before Methos dumps Cassandra over the bridge. 
              
            NEW ANGLE 
            As Cassandra races through the building. Kronos is somewhere far 
              behind her. Then she feels a BUZZ. She turns  and comes face 
              to face with METHOS. 
            
              CASSANDRA Damn you. 
             
            She dives at him, ready to take him with her bare hands. Methos 
              takes a hit on the shoulder, then side-steps  cold-cocks her 
              with his sword-pommel. Cassandra goes down, out cold. Methos looks 
              at her unconscious form for a BEAT, the sword in his hand. One easy 
              swing is all it would take, and she's out of his life, forever. 
            He hesitates a BEAT  he looks up as he gets the BUZZ...
